Hello everyone,

 

has anyone noticed since the latest firmware (17.8.200.3) that the auto brightness seems to activate at the lowest brightness setting and slowly adjust to the light around you, which makes it harder when me or my partner are outside in bright sunlight to quickly check stats, time or notifications that come through.

 

I just find it a bit to slow now whereas before it felt like it woke the screen at mid brightness and then adjusted up or down,  and was wondering of the general consensus of the new auto brightness?

 

and also i was hoping for some official feedback as to this change?

For those having the problem try this:

 

  1. On the Blaze Settings, turn the Brightness to Dim, Normal, Max, Auto.
  2. In your app change the Clock Face to "Zone" and Sync.
  3. Test the Auto brightness in different environments. 
  4. Now you can change it back to the clock face you like.

I did the steps above and it's back to working like a champ...at least for now.
